The real 2-year cost of Southwestern Community College in North Carolina

Published tuition and required fees at Southwestern Community College went from $1,241 in 2008 to $5,806 in 2023, but it moved in large steps rather than a steady climb. Projecting that pattern forward would overstate the cost, so we use a national average of 2.6% a year instead.

Read with care: this school's history shows large jumps in published price, so a smooth projection may not hold.
